The Como-Pickton Eagles will face off against the Yantis Owls at 4:30 p.m. on Friday. The teams are on pretty different trajectories at the moment (Como-Pickton has seven straight victories, Yantis has four straight losses), but none of that matters once you're on the court.
Como-Pickton barely beat Alba-Golden the last time the pair played, but that sure wasn't the case this time around. The Eagles blew past the Panthers 3-0 on Tuesday. The home team had taken home the W every time these teams have met since October 13, 2023, but that streak is no more.
Como-Pickton never let Alba-Golden on the board, but things got pretty close in the first set. The final score came out to 25-22, 25-8, 25-18.
Meanwhile, Yantis came up short against North Hopkins on Tuesday, falling 3-0.
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-6, 25-2, 25-12.
Yantis' defeat dropped their record down to 1-12. As for Como-Pickton, their win bumped their record up to 21-10.
Everything went Como-Pickton's way against Yantis when the teams last played back in October of 2024, as Como-Pickton made off with a 3-0 victory. Do the Eagles have another victory up their sleeve, or will the Owls tur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
